Ingredients
-
1 cup butter, melted and cooled (no subs please!)
-
1 cup light brown sugar
-
1/4 cup white sugar
-
1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la
-
1/4 teaspoon maple extract
-
2 eggs
-
2 tablespoons water
-
1 cup rolled oats
-
1 cup all-purpose flour
-
1 1/2 teaspoons baking soda
-
1/2 teaspoon salt
-
1/2 cup flaked coconut
-
1 cup butterscotch chips (or white baking chips or 1/2 cup of each!)
-
1 cup semi-sweet chocolate chips (or chunks)
-
1 cup chopped pecans
-
2 cups quick-cooking oatmeal
-
1 (6 ounce) package butterscotch pudding mix (can use caramel too)
Instructions
- Prepare a cookie sheet with parchment paper or line with foil and spray with non-stick cooking spray.
- In a large mixing bowl, stir together melted and cooled butter, both sugars, pudding mix and both extracts; stir well to combine.
- Stir in eggs and water; mix well to combine.
- In another bowl, mix together the oatmeal, rolled oats, coconut, flour, baking soda, and salt; mix to combine.
- Mix the dry mixture into the egg/butter mixture; stir well to combine.
- Fold in baking chips and pecans.
- Chill the dough for about 30 minutes.
- Set oven to 350 degrees.
- Remove from fridge, and shape into large balls (about 2 tablespoons each).
- Place on prepared baking sheet, and press down the dough slightly.
- Bake for 11-13 minutes, or until JUST set and golden brown around the edges.
